Output 84e0464276691c7c57f87519027c589376e8db20b42f65575f270e681d7f5b74:1

value
217934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acc0e9fd782be369702a9d03393bce18a2f2c88 OP_EQUAL
address
3MdugVyuwR5nVdZQWWMNE9WJpaJ8wxk1JK
transaction
84e0464276691c7c57f87519027c589376e8db20b42f65575f270e681d7f5b74
spent
true